Casio's G-SHOCK NFTs Soon to Go Live on Polygon Blockchain

Thus, the watchmaker also plans to launch an NFT-based collection of community access passes. Later this month, from September 23 onwards, users will be able to claim one of the 15,000 NFT-based G-SHOCK creator passes. Casio said that users would also get access to the dedicated Discord channel for the project.

Customers who have previously registered for a CASIO ID on the company’s membership site can take part in the pre-distribution phase scheduled for September 23-26. Subsequently, a public distribution phase will commence from September 26-29.

Just two weeks ago on August 22, Casio filed for a trademark application U.S. Patent and Trademark Office, for virtual clothing, NFT-backed media, watches, and stores for virtual goods. Casio’s G-SHOCK has been the company’s most popular shock-resistant watch. With the new NFT-based creator passes, Casio seems to tap further into G-SHOCK’s popularity.

Casio Plans Community Co-Creation for G-SHOCK

In the initial community initiative, Casio will extend an invitation to users to propose design concepts for the G-SHOCK creator pass. They will also have the opportunity to vote on their preferred design. Later, Casio would incorporate the winning design into a variant of the NFT pass.

Casio selected Polygon for launching its Web3 endeavor due to the platform’s capability to facilitate rapid transactions. This ensures a smooth and efficient process for minting and managing NFTs, all while maintaining a carbon-neutral footprint. Speaking on the development, Casio Senior General Manager of Timepieces Takahashi Oh said:

“At its core, our virtual G-SHOCK was built to be accessible, innovative and inclusive, meaning that user experience must be frictionless and simple. This is why Polygon was the most natural and logical choice for us. The goal is for the company and users to work together and develop the G-SHOCK brand, which celebrated its 40th anniversary this year.”

with this development, Casio joins other brands like Starbucks, Adidas, and DraftKings, who have launched their initiatives on Polygon Labs.
